Understanding Soil Composition and Health
Soil composition essentially shapes a pitch’s playing performance and sustained durability. Cricket groundskeepers must assess soil texture, consisting of sand, silt, and clay particles in defined quantities. The standard cricket pitch usually demands well-draining loamy soil with sufficient organic material. Routine soil examination reveals nutrient imbalances, pH variations, and compression damage needing corrective measures. This informed expertise allows groundskeepers to implement targeted soil improvement programmes, maintaining optimal conditions for vegetation establishment and consistent pitch performance across the playing period.
Soil health includes biological, chemical, and physical properties functioning together to support strong turf growth. Groundskeepers assess microbial activity, earthworm numbers, and decomposition of organic matter, recognising these indicators demonstrate overall soil quality. Adopting sustainable methods such as soil aeration, applying quality compost as top-dressing, and planned irrigation strengthens soil integrity and water retention. By focusing on soil health through scientifically-informed practices, groundskeepers develop robust playing surfaces able to endure demanding play whilst maintaining the precise playing characteristics expected by professional cricket.
- Soil pH levels need to be monitored regularly between 6.0 and 7.0
- Organic matter content must represent approximately five to eight percent
- Drainage rates should surpass twenty-five millimetres per hour
- Nutrient profiles require nitrogen, phosphorus, and potassium balance
- Compaction assessment avoids waterlogging problems and impaired root growth

Qualifications and Continuous Learning
Formal qualifications in groundsmanship deliver core understanding crucial to pitch management proficiency. The Level 3 National Diploma in Sports Turf Management and comparable qualifications furnish practitioners with comprehensive understanding of soil structure, grass species selection, and upkeep procedures. These programmes integrate academic study with hands-on practice, ensuring graduates demonstrate hands-on expertise. Validation by established authorities confirms professional competency and shows commitment to sector requirements, substantially improving professional advancement opportunities and professional credibility within the sport.
Ongoing professional development remains paramount in groundsmanship, as techniques and technologies evolve constantly. Groundskeepers must engage with continuous learning to understand new machinery, grasp environmental adjustment approaches, and adopt eco-friendly methods. Professional memberships with organisations like the Institute of Groundsmanship offer entry to expert-led training, technical bulletins, and professional discussion groups. Consistent participation in industry conferences, involvement with collaborative training networks, and engagement with emerging research guarantee groundskeepers maintain cutting-edge expertise. This commitment to continuous development guarantees pitches consistently meet global benchmarks and compliance obligations.
